  • Title

    Harmonically mode-locked fiber ring laser using a bismuth-based erbium-doped fiber and a bismuth-based highly nonlinear fiber

  • Abstract
    We report a 10 GHz harmonically mode-locked short-cavity fiber laser using a bismuth-based erbium-doped fiber and a bismuth-based highly nonlinear fiber. Stable error-free operation is achieved for a 75 nm wavelength tuning range covering the CL-band.
